Love love this B&B!! The owners are so nice and the property is so well maintained! The rooms are probably the cleanest rooms I have ever stayed in with nice furnishings, fluffy white towels, comfortable beds with soft sheets and a mini fridge and microwave, coffee maker, popcorn, plates, utensils, wine opener, etc...The breakfast was so delicious and the process efficient. When you check in you get to choose the time you want to eat breakfast and the menu selection...I believe there were 6 items to choose from. We sat down and within 5 min the food was in front of us. They served coffee, juice, milk and water. Also, don't bother going to the Cowboy's Smokehouse - it was crowded and folks before us said it was not good! We happen to have Brats and Buns with us since we were on our way to Park City so we grilled them up and had a cocktail on their patio! Definitely for our next visit we will bring our own food since there are not many restaurants to choose from. It was so nice and relaxing! I was so impressed with everything and cannot wait to come back on our next trip to Bryce Canyon and Park City. I am so glad...

What a wonderful experience at this bed and breakfast! The room is a great size with plenty of room for our luggage. Great control of how warm or cold you want your room. There is a basket of things you might need (pictured below) which even included popcorn to make in the microwave. The breakfast choices were great and directions for how to check in, order breakfast, etc. are very clearly stated. You can even order a lunch to go (sandwich, cookie, fruit, water) at a very reasonable price- it was $10 when we were there. There are some rooms on the second floor, and some in a separate building. We were in the separate building which we liked because we could just roll our luggage to the room instead of carrying it upstairs. Something to consider. |The only issue we ran into - which had nothing to do with the inn- was there was only one restaurant open in town. It was excellent but the wait was quite long because of the others...

If you're fortunate enough to see an open booking at this place, grab it! Our room (the Mountain View) was amazing. The bed was huge and very comfortable, the wifi worked great, and the decor was gorgeous. We felt secure and private in our space. The bathroom was spacious and the claw foot tub looked great (we're sad we didn't have time to use it.) Kim told us that Rod converted the extra walk in closet to a shower, and it's huge! Breakfast was delicious (I had the avocado toast, my wife had the bacon and eggs). Meeting other travelers was great, especially since everyone else was clearly having a nice stay as well! Great conversation with people from all over the world. Kim and Rod were wonderful hosts and a delightful couple. The whole system from check in to ordering and timing our breakfasts to check out was so smooth and well thought out. It was such an easy stay for being so luxurious. We'll definitely stay again next time we pass through.

We were disappointed that there was no breakfast at this "bed & breakfast" during the off season. Especially since there seemed to be only one other place in the entire town open for breakfast. We re-read the Air B'nB ad to make sure we didn't miss that important point, but there was no warning. The walls in this place are thin and we listened to the regular pounding of heavy walkers going up and down stairs and doors slamming. Besides that, this is a good centrally located place to stay and it was comfortable, albeit a little snug for four people. If we would have known about the missing breakfast, we could have found a better option for lodging during our Bryce trip.
